Applications of Physics in Engineering



Physics is integral to various engineering disciplines. Here are some applications:

- Mechanical Engineering: Understanding mechanics and dynamics is fundamental to designing machines and structures.
- Electrical Engineering: Knowledge of electromagnetism is crucial for circuit design, signal processing, and telecommunications.
- Civil Engineering: Physics principles help in understanding forces, materials, and structural integrity when designing buildings and bridges.
- Aerospace Engineering: The principles of fluid dynamics and thermodynamics are essential for the design of aircraft and spacecraft.

Challenges in Learning Physics



While the Physics for Scientists and Engineers pdf is a valuable resource, learners often face challenges in mastering the subject. Understanding these challenges can help in developing effective strategies to overcome them.

Common Challenges



1. Mathematical Complexity: Physics often involves advanced mathematics, which can be daunting for some students.
2. Abstract Concepts: Many principles in physics can be abstract, making them difficult to visualize and understand.
3. Problem-Solving Skills: Developing the ability to solve complex problems takes time and practice, which can be frustrating.
4. Conceptual Misunderstandings: Misconceptions can lead to confusion and hinder progress.

Strategies for Overcoming Challenges



- Strengthen Mathematical Skills: Review relevant mathematical concepts and consider additional coursework if necessary.
- Use Visual Aids: Diagrams, models, and simulations can help in comprehending abstract concepts.
- Practice Regularly: Consistent practice with problem-solving will build confidence and proficiency.
- Seek Help: Don't hesitate to ask for assistance from instructors, tutors, or online forums when struggling with difficult topics.

What is the best PDF resource for learning physics tailored for scientists and engineers?

One of the most recommended resources is 'Physics for Scientists and Engineers' by Serway and Jewett, which is often available in PDF format through academic institutions or publishers.

Are there free PDF versions of 'Physics for Scientists and Engineers' available online?

While there may be some free resources or older editions available online, it's important to use legitimate sources to avoid copyright infringement. Check your institution's library for access.

What are some alternatives to 'Physics for Scientists and Engineers' for PDF study materials?

Alternatives include 'University Physics' by Young and Freedman, and 'Fundamentals of Physics' by Halliday, Resnick, and Walker, both of which are popular among engineering students.
